Key Technical Specifications and Design
At the core of the Qukaim conversion kit is its 250W motor, engineered for balanced power delivery suitable for urban commuting and recreational cycling. The motor’s compatibility with 36V and 48V battery systems ensures flexibility, allowing users to tailor their setup based on desired speed, torque, and range requirements. This dual-voltage capability is particularly advantageous for riders who may upgrade their battery systems in the future, as the controller adapts seamlessly without requiring additional modifications.
The aluminium alloy controller housing stands out for its role in rapid heat dissipation. Grooved design elements across the housing surface amplify airflow, effectively mitigating thermal overload—a common concern in high-performance electric bike systems. This engineering choice not only prolongs the lifespan of the controller but also ensures consistent performance during prolonged use, whether on steep inclines or during extended rides.
Complementing the controller is a lightweight ABS display unit, praised for its waterproof properties and durability. ABS plastic, known for its impact resistance, ensures the display remains functional in diverse weather conditions, from rain-soaked commutes to dusty trails. The display’s intuitive interface provides real-time data on speed, battery levels, and assist modes, empowering riders to optimise their cycling experience.
Safety and Reliability
Safety is paramount in electric bike systems, and the Qukaim kit addresses this through comprehensive protection mechanisms. Undervoltage protection safeguards against battery depletion, preventing deep discharges that could compromise battery health. Overcurrent protection automatically interrupts power flow during sudden surges, such as abrupt acceleration or motor stalls, thereby shielding both the motor and battery from damage. Additionally, stall protection ensures the motor halts operation if obstructed, reducing wear and tear during mechanical stress.
